You cannot delete a source if it is being used by an event. So first you need to go each individual and remove the source using the method mentioned before. Then you can delete the source. As long as the source is in use by even one person it can not be deleted that's why you can print a list of who is using the source.

June Chan wrote:
I have several sources assigned to various people and events but I
want to delete them all and make a new start.

Could someone please advise how I can do this - I've not had much
luck going through the help menu.

Thank you

June

June,

Go to the Family View for each individual and click the books. Highlight the Source and click "Remove".

Or if you mean to get rid of the sources altogether go to View>Master Lists>sources and delete as required.

I strongly recommend that you back-up before doing this in case it does not give the result which you are looking for.
